IntroductionClustering: well known effect in light nuclei
Nucleons are grouped in clustersBest candidate: a particle (high binding energy, almost elementary particle) Ikeda diagram: cluster states near a threshold (8Be, 20Ne, etc
Halo nuclei: special case of cluster states
Beyond the nucleon level: hypernuclei quarks etc.

Cluster models vs ab initio modelscluster models: assume a cluster structure effective nucleon-nucleon interaction direct access to continuum states microscopic (full antisymmetrization, depend on all nucleons) non microscopic (nucleus-nucleus interaction) semi-microscopic (approximate treatment of antisymmetrization) ab initio models: more general try to determine a cluster structure realistic nucleon-nucleon interaction Antisymmetrized Molecular Dynamics (AMD) Fermionic Molecular Dynamics (FMD) No Core Shell Model (NCSM) Greens Function Monte Carlo Etc

Continuum states Necessary for reactions Exotic nuclei: low Q value continuum important Simple for 2 clusters, difficult for 3 clusters Various methods: Exact: calculation of the phase shift Approximations: Complex scaling, Analytic continuation (ACCC), box, etc. (in general, only resonances) Use of the R-matrix method: the space is divided into 2 regions (radius a)Internal: r a: Nuclear + coulomb interactions : antisymetrization importantExternal: r > a: Coulomb only : antisymetrization negligible

A 813 (2008) 2523.1Introduction 5H unbound, with N/Z=4: very large value Expected 3-body structure: 3H+n+n Many works:experiment theory Difficult for theory and experiment (unbound AND 3-body structure) still large uncertainties on ground state (Energy, width) level scheme? Isospin symmetry expected 5He(T=3/2) analog states (suggested by Ter-Akopian et al., EPJ A25 (2005) 315)
